I think that JZ suggested adding candi syrup in the primary - after ~ 50% attenuation or so. Check out the Trippel show. If memory serves me, it is to encourage the yeast to eat the bigger chain sugars before cranking on the easy, shorter chain sugars.
It sorta makes sense - the beasties will preferentially go for the simple sugars, and if they get too pooped after that, there might be a high residual sweetness in the finished beer.
I can't remember if he suggested to heat the sugar up or not (to sanitize).
